Chicken Souvlaki Pitas

Chicken souvlaki is a delicious Greek grilled chicken recipe, made on skewers. Anything skewered is automatically 10 times better, but top these chicken souvlaki pitas with delicious homemade tzatziki, served in a warm, soft and chewy pita? I could eat these everyday!

Ingredients

  • 4 Chicken breasts boneless, skinless, cubed in even-sized pieces
  • 5 cloves garlic minced
  • ¼ cup Mayonnaise
  • 1 medium-sized lemon juiced and zested
  • ¼ teaspoon Onion powder
  • ½ teaspoon Dried dill
  • ½ teaspoon O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ste

To Serve 

  • 4 pitas or naans
  • Thinly sliced red onion and tomato
  • Tzatziki

Instructions

  • Prep the chicken: Cut the chicken breasts into even, bite-sized pieces. I recommend cutting the chicken breast vertically (length-wise) into three pieces (if it is a large chicken breast), and cutting cubes off of that. 
  • Marinate: In a mixing bowl, mix the chicken with the mayonnaise, lemon juice and zest, garlic, and seasonings and spices. Marinade for at least 30 minutes, but if you have less time that is ok! The longer the chicken marinates, the better the flavour! 
  • Skewer the chicken: If you are going to use skewers on the barbecue or on a grill pan, make sure you soak the wooden skewers for approximately 30 minutes. This prevents burning when on the barbecue! Skewer 6-8 bite-sized pieces per skewer. 
  • Cook the chicken: In general, these skewers take approximately 10-15 minutes to cook through. If you are making these in the oven, I recommend preheating the oven to 375 degrees, and if in the air fryer I would preheat to 400 degrees, to get a good crust on the chicken.
